If Scottish police did behave as they are reported to have done over the arrest of American evangelist Tony Miano in Dundee high street yesterday, then it is rational to believe that arrests of Bible-believing preachers in their church buildings could soon be on the cards in Scotland.

Mr Miano's latest arrest is much more serious for him than his arrest in Wimbledon last July when he was released without charge. This time, after being held in custody overnight, Mr Miano has today been released on bail to appear before Dundee Sheriff Court in April. He has pleaded not guilty to the charge of 'breach of the peace with homophobic aggravation'.

According to Christian Today, the Dundee arrest was witnessed by Pastor Josh Williamson of the Craigie Reformed Baptist Church in Perth. Mr Williamson was himself arrested for street preaching in Perth last September.
